Understanding the Core Mechanics
At its heart, the gameplay revolves around precise timing and pattern recognition. Players typically control the chicken’s movement using taps or clicks, strategically positioning it between approaching vehicles. The timing window narrows with each successful crossing, demanding increasing accuracy and quick reflexes. Many variations introduce different types of obstacles, such as trucks, buses, and even unexpected hazards like falling objects, adding layers of complexity. The visual presentation often employs bright, cartoonish graphics and cheerful sound effects, creating a lighthearted and inviting atmosphere, despite the underlying tension.
The Role of Power-Ups and Enhancements
To augment the core gameplay and provide a competitive edge, many implementations of this style of game include power-ups and enhancements. These can range from temporary invincibility, allowing the chicken to safely pass through traffic, to speed boosts that facilitate quicker crossings. Other enhancements might include slowing down time, providing a more generous window for maneuvering, or granting extra lives to mitigate the consequences of collisions. These elements introduce a strategic layer, requiring players to determine the optimal time to utilize each power-up for maximum advantage. The acquisition and skillful deployment of these boosts are often crucial for achieving high scores and progressing through increasingly challenging levels.
| Invincibility | Allows the chicken to pass through vehicles without penalty. | 5-10 seconds |
| Speed Boost | Increases the chicken's running speed. | 3-7 seconds |
| Time Slow | Temporarily reduces the speed of oncoming traffic. | 4-8 seconds |
| Extra Life | Grants an additional attempt after a collision. | Single Use |
Beyond these fundamental mechanics, many games introduce progressive difficulty curves, ensuring that the challenge consistently evolves as players improve their skills. This can involve increasing vehicle speeds, introducing more complex traffic patterns, or adding new environmental hazards. This dynamic scaling prevents the game from becoming stale and encourages continued engagement with the core gameplay loop.
Monetization Strategies in Chicken Road Games
Like many mobile games, the chicken road casino experience frequently employs various monetization strategies to generate revenue. One of the most common is through in-app purchases, allowing players to acquire virtual currency to purchase power-ups, cosmetic items, or continue playing after a loss. Another prevalent method is advertising, which can appear as banner ads, interstitial ads between levels, or rewarded video ads where players can opt to watch an advertisement in exchange for in-game benefits. A carefully balanced approach to monetization is crucial, as overly aggressive tactics can detract from the player experience and lead to negative reviews.
Balancing Fun and Financial Incentives
The key to successful monetization lies in finding a harmonious balance between generating revenue and maintaining player enjoyment. Developers who prioritize a fair and rewarding experience are more likely to retain players and foster a loyal community. This involves ensuring that in-app purchases are optional and do not create a “pay-to-win” scenario, where players who spend money have an unfair advantage. Similarly, advertising should be implemented in a non-intrusive manner, avoiding excessive interruptions or frustrating ad placements. A well-designed monetization strategy should enhance the overall experience, rather than detracting from it.

The Psychological Appeal of Risk and Reward
The enduring popularity of games like the chicken road casino hinges on the fundamental psychological principles of risk and reward. The inherent danger of navigating the busy road creates a constant state of anticipation and excitement, triggering the release of dopamine in the brain. Each successful crossing provides a surge of positive reinforcement, motivating players to continue striving for improvement. The escalating difficulty curve ensures that the reward becomes progressively more challenging to attain, further intensifying the sense of accomplishment. This inherent tension and satisfaction create a highly addictive gameplay loop, drawing players back time and time again.
The Role of Near Misses and Close Calls
Interestingly, even near misses and close calls contribute to the overall enjoyment of the game. These moments of narrowly avoiding disaster trigger a similar physiological response to actual success, providing a sense of relief and exhilaration. This phenomenon is often referred to as “positive stress” and can be surprisingly enjoyable. The anticipation of potential failure adds an extra layer of intensity to the gameplay, keeping players fully engaged and focused on the task at hand. It demonstrates how games can manipulate psychological principles to create incredibly compelling and engaging experiences.

The Evolution of the Genre
While the core concept of guiding a character across a dangerous road remains consistent, the genre has seen significant evolution over time. Early iterations often featured simple 2D graphics and limited gameplay mechanics. However, modern implementations incorporate more sophisticated visuals, diverse environments, and a wider range of characters and obstacles. Some games introduce narrative elements, creating a story-driven experience that complements the core gameplay. Others focus on multiplayer modes, allowing players to compete against each other in real-time. The ongoing innovation within the genre demonstrates its adaptability and potential for continued growth.
